Originally Posted by Twigs
Still no go on being able to launch Itunes. any other idea out there..almost seems windows XP is missing a file or command...
It isn't XP at all.
It's definetly another bug from iTunes.
I have spent the last few months with a bug they finally admitted too in the itunes versions above 10.0.
Video and audio begin to get out of sync after a while playing a movie.
You cannot re sync them with out restarting the program or even the computer.
After enough complaints and phone calls finally a senior supervisor admitted that it was there and they were trying to correct it.
This is just one in a number of software bugs in Itunes
http://support.apple.com/kb/TS2363
http://support.apple.com/kb/TS1776
Another post said just uninstall Bonjour and that should fix it
Oh and clicking on it a bunch of times only starts several instances of it in Task Manager which makes the problem worse
Good Luck
